In a associated with cyberattacks, cracking and info theft, it may be essential that your software is protected. The only way to guarantee this is to integrate secureness throughout the creation process. Adding security protocols first will save you from costly and time-consuming hacks, info breaches and application downtime in the future. This preventive method is much better than the break/fix methodology that bargains with issues after they have already grown.
Input sanitization is one of the most crucial steps meant for ensuring that the application is safe via malicious goes for such as SQL injection and cross-site server scripting. This is because it may help filter out and verify the integrity of information offered by a user. Additionally , it is important to work with stored steps instead of producing SQL records moving because this will even help you prevent attacks that abuse databases vulnerabilities.
One other crucial stage for protecting against software vulnerabilities is regular patching of your applications and systems. This is due to most attackers will make use of known weaknesses that are connected with outdated program or those that have recently been left unpatched for long periods of time. Make sure that your teams have the tools they should keep all their code updated and free from vulnerabilities.
It’s also important to put into practice a policy of only applying well-maintained libraries and frameworks in your program. This will reduce the attack surface area https://www.rootsinnewspapers.com/best-way-to-conduct-board-resolution-is-by-using-online-board-portals of your system and help you preserve more reliable coding techniques. Finally, it’s a good idea to work with modular code methods to break down your code into small logical units that can be altered individually rather than needing you to replace the entire system to make a small change.